AUTOBAHN is a short play cycle of 7 plays all taking place in the front seat of the car, the following are short synopses of each piece:
- Bench Seat:
Characters – “Girl” and “Guy”
Two college-aged lovers head up to a “lovers lane” only to discover that it’s for two different reasons.
- Merge: Characters – “Man” and “Woman”
A well-to-do husband and wife discuss the wife’s recent business trip…
- Funny: Characters – “Young Woman” and “Older Woman” (only YW speaks)
A young woman enlightens her mother on what she’s learned while staying in a rehab center.
- Road Trip: Characters – “Man” and “Girl”
A cross-country trip is anything than what it appears to be...
- All Apologies: Characters – “Man” and “Woman” (only Man speaks)
A man tries to apologize to his wife…for a multitude of things.
- Long Division: Characters –“Man” and “Other Man” (OM has only one line)
A guy tries to convince his friend that the only thing worth collecting from an ex-girlfriend’s house…is a gaming system.
- Autobahn: Characters – “Woman” and “Man” (only Woman speaks)
A wife tells her husbands of all the problems in their marriage – and all of her solutions/insights.
